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of strangle

- To compress the windpipe of (a person or animal) until death results from stoppage of respiration; to choke to death by compressing the throat, as with the hand or a rope.
- To stifle, choke, or suffocate in any manner.
- To hinder from appearance; to stifle; to suppress.
- To be strangled, or suffocated.

Crossword clue for strangle

- Garrotte
- Hamper
- Throttle